What’s good about the Nikon D3100

- 83% more battery life 550 shots vs 300 shots
- Higher sensor resolution 14.2 MP vs 12.1 MP
- Significantly larger image sensor 356 mm² vs 43 mm²
- Interchangeable lenses S120 does not have lens options
- Has a flash hot shoe connector S120 does not

What’s good about the Canon PowerShot S120

- Weighs a lot less than the D3100 7.65 oz vs 16 oz
- Significantly smaller body size 10 in³ vs 54 in³
- Higher resolution rear screen 922k dots vs 230k dots
- Has longer exposure available 250 seconds vs 30 seconds
- Newer camera October 2013 vs September 2010
- Better video capture 1080p 60fps vs 1080p 24fps
- Faster continuous shooting speed 12 shots per sec vs 3 shots per sec
- Has HDR on-board D3100 does not have HDR
- Has Wi-Fi photo upload capabilities D3100 does not have Wi-Fi

What the Nikon D3100 and Canon S120 have in common
- Similar street prices $364 vs $379
- The same maximum ISO setting 12800 ISO
- Same viewscreen size 3.0″
- HDMI port
- RAW capture
What’s missing from both the Nikon D3100 and the Canon S120
-
No 3D capture -
No panorama mode -
No GPS tagging -
No waterproof housing -
No external microphone jack -
No flip out viewscreen
